The harmonica only has 10 holes but what you can do with these notes blows me away. With the excitement of the Grolsch Blues Festival audience and having a great sound on stage allowed this very cool harmonica solo to be created.
I'm playing a B flat classic 1847 by Seydel and my Cigar Box Guitar is in tuning FCF
Microphone is a Rackit by blows me away productions.
Harmonica neck holder is a Gecko.
